GetPollVotesRequest
Only users can use this request. See code examples.
---functions--- messages.getPollVotes#b86e380e flags:# peer:InputPeer id:int option:flags.0?bytes offset:flags.1?string limit:int = messages.VotesList
Returns
| messages.VotesList |
This type can only be an instance of:
| VotesList |
Parameters
| peer | InputPeer | Anything entity-like will work if the library can find its Input version (e.g., usernames, Peer, User or Channel objects, etc.). |
| id | int | |
| limit | int | |
| option | bytes | This argument defaults to None and can be omitted. |
| offset | string | This argument defaults to None and can be omitted. |
Known RPC errors
This request can cause 2 known errors:
BroadcastForbiddenError | The request cannot be used in broadcast channels. |
PollVoteRequiredError | Cast a vote in the poll before calling this method. |
You can import these from telethon.errors.
Example
from telethon.sync import TelegramClient
from telethon import functions, types
with TelegramClient(name, api_id, api_hash) as client:
result = client(functions.messages.GetPollVotesRequest(
peer='username',
id=42,
limit=100,
option=b'arbitrary\x7f data \xfa here',
offset='some string here'
))
print(result.stringify())
